Valley View Candies of Edgewood, IA is recalling All Fudge products - Peanut Butter Fudge, Maple Nut Fudge, Chocolate Fudge, Chocolate Walnut Fudge, because it may contain undeclared eggs. People who have an allergy or severe sensitivity to eggs run the risk of serious or life-threatening allergic … See More
reaction if they consume these products. Fudge Products were distributed in Iowa counties (Buchanan, Clayton, Delaware, Dubuque, Fayette, Johnson, Jones, Linn) and reached consumers through retail stores: Hy-Vee, Dollar Fresh, Otter Creek Store, Edgewood Locker, Benders, By The Spoonful, Country View Dairy, Unionland Feeds). No illnesses have been reported to date.

The fudge products are packaged in 8 oz clear, plastic, clam shell containers that are labeled Peanut Butter Fudge, Maple Nut Fudge, Chocolate Fudge, Chocolate Walnut Fudge.

The recall was initiated after it was discovered that the fudge products containing egg was distributed in packaging that did not reveal the presence of egg.

Seneca Foods Corporation is recalling Hy-Vee Turkey gravy due to mislabeling and undeclared allergen (Soy). It actually contains beef gravy, and could potentially contain a soy allergen which is not declared on the label. This recall only affects Hy-Vee Turkey Gravy product sold by Hy-Vee. No other … See More
retailers are affected. Seneca has not received any reports of consumer illness associated with this product.

The recalled product is:
- Hy-Vee Turkey Gravy (12 oz. glass jars). UPC: 75450-03608. Individual Lot Code On Lid: A3CG162M A3CG192M

People who have an allergy or severe sensitivity to soy run the risk of serious or life-threatening allergic reaction if they consume these products.
